New iPod Touch, Now With Front Facing andRear Camera and FaceTime!

new ipod touch 450x298 New iPod Touch, Now With Front Facing andRear Camera and FaceTime!

So the rumors appears to be true. Apple had just announced the new iPod Touch. It is thinner, more beautiful and many more. Just name it. Retina Display, A4 chip, 3 axis gyro, iOs 4.1, front facing and rear camera and you’ll love it, it now comes with FaceTime! It’s not too much to say that the new iPod Touch is nearing iPhone 4 features except, probably making phone call over the cellular network. It has FaceTime though, so you can still make a vide call though Wifi with the loves one without paying a single cent, right?

Pricing will starting from $229 for 8GB model, $299 for 32GB and $399 for 64GB. The pre-order will start today in the US and it will be shipped by next week. Apple Store Malaysia appears to be down, so hopefully it will landed here right away as well. Stay tune folks

Over 250,000 Apps Now In Apple App Store

apple app store Over 250,000 Apps Now In Apple App Store

Two reports from 2 different sources confirmed that Apple’s App Store now has whopping 250,000 plus applications as of today. This is obviously another major milestone for App Store, since it’s inception about 2 years ago, a number that undoubtedly will keep increasing in near future.

The first report is coming from 148Apps.biz which track that App Store now has 251,007 applications from 50,304 publisher.  Another report from AppShopper.com, report the total apps now stood at 253,777 apps, including 24,334 for the iPad, not far from the figure reported by 148apps.biz.

Though this figure is unofficial, the number should pretty close with the actual figure in App store. Steve Jobs may have that answer on 1st September, when Apple is going to held special event to launch what could be the next gen of iPod and Apple TV.

Apple iPad Now Ships Within 24 Hours

 Apple iPad Now Ships Within 24 Hours

Contrary to 7-10 estimated shipment days for iPad at the end of July(talking about APAC), Apple iPad is now shipped within 24 hours. The immediate shipping period is obviously welcomed by soon-gonna-be buyer who prepare to place order for highly popular device. Quick check on Apple Store Singapore proving the 24 hours shipment period has been around for sometime (although iPhone 4 still took 3 weeks to be shipped).

It is either the demand has slowed down lately (due to impeding launch of other tablet, or most people that want iPad already get one) or Apple has managed to cope with the supply chain and part shortage that badly effected it’s ability to fulfill the initial order, this is effectively sending clear message that Apple has sufficient iPad stock in hand and pave the way for the release on other country, such as Malaysia..
